[2476] Itta is called "the Blessed Iduberga." She and Pippin I also had Grimoad I (d. 657), Mayor in Austrasia, who had Childebert the Adopted (d. 662?), King of Austrasia, and Wulfetrude (d. 669), Abbess of Nivelles, according to "The Carolingians," Pierre Riché (Philadelpha: U of PA Press, 1993), Table 2. [56305] The unverified file L2Z5-11S in familysearch.org offers: "When Laurania M Pomroy was born on 4 February 1855, in Tremont, Hancock, Maine, United States, her father, Abner Pomroy, was 34 and her mother, Caroline Rich, was 19. She married Francis Marion Eaton on 22 December 1875, in Tremont, Hancock, Maine, United States. They were the parents of at least 1 son. She lived in Maine, United States in 1870. She died on 1 November 1907, in Tremont, Hancock, Maine, United States, at the age of 52, and was buried in Pomroy Cemetery, Tremont, Hancock, Maine, United States."

[43099] "Juniata Sentinel and Republican [Mifflintown, PA], 2 August 1899," p. 3: "Jackson Ritzman, one of the Juniata colony that left last spring for the north west died at his home in Benson county, North Dakota, not far from Church's Ferry. His ailment was consumption. A wife and ten children survive him."

[14462] Ancestry.com offers: "Sheldon Name Meaning - English: habitational name from any of the various places so called. The main source is probably the one in Derbyshire, recorded in Domesday Book as Scelhadun, formed by the addition of the Old English distinguishing term scylf 'shelf' to the place name Haddon (from Old English h?ð 'heath(er)' + dun 'hill'). There are also places called Sheldon in Devon (from Old English scylf 'shelf' + denu 'valley') and Birmingham (from Old English scylf + dun 'hill')."

[50255] "The Bangor Daily News [Bangor, Maine]," 17 October 1946, p. 17: "Bar Harbor, Oct. 16 - Amos Staples, 79, died at the home of his daughter, Mrs. Alfred Rodick, second South street, Tuesday, Oct. 15th. He was born on Swans Island, March 2, 1868, the son of Elizabeth and Myrick Staples. Most of his life was spent on Gotts Island, but about 20 years ago he came to Bar Harbor to make his home. He is survived by two children, Mrs. Rodick and Mrs. Reuben Lancaster of Brownville; by a sister, Mrs. Viola Stockbrldge of Swans Island; by 13 grandchildren and eight great-grandchildren."
